This isn’t an acting class about “nailing it.” It’s about releasing the need to. Join us for a 5-week scene study exploring text, process, and practice through the lens of the Non-Dominant Approach. Each class begins with a 30–40 minute warm-up introducing tools and techniques that carry directly into the work, followed by two hours of scenes, monologues, and recalls. You’ll be asked to confront habits of control, challenged to let character be revealed instead of sculpted, and guided to integrate your own real-time human experience into the character's embodiment. This is a course for artists - seasoned and amateur alike, seeking to build practice, find community, and discover a process that gives back instead of taking. By the end of this course, you will be able to: Engage with the fundamentals of the Non-Dominant Approach and apply them in and outside the classroom. Approach text through a transformational relationship rather than a transactional one. Build a pre-performance prep that supports alignment, momentum, and presence. Integrate real-time experience (sensations, judgments, impulses) into the character’s humanity — safely, intentionally, and repeatably. Reflect objectively on your work, separating craft-based recall from self-judgment, and track cause & effect over prescription. Rehearse with partners using listening, consent, and boundary-honoring practices.
